From January of 2016 until June of that same years, the FBI reports that there was an average of 4,000 ransomware attacks every day. It wasn’t just the big companies, either. In fact, small businesses get hit in equal if not greater measure because they are typically more vulnerable to such attacks.

The Global Cybersecurity Status Report for 2015 showed that only 38% of all global organizations were even prepared to deal with a cyber attack should the threat be imminent. If not even half of global companies are prepared to take on cyber warfare, how can small businesses even think about being prepared?

There are steps that small businesses can do in order to at least put up a fight when it comes to engaging in defense strategies for cyber attacks. First of all, only somewhere around 38% of all small businesses back up their software solutions on a regular basis. Doing this one step alone could help a small business in a big way, especially when trying to pick up the pieces after a security breach.
